Heil offer the total package
Two new Powertraks have recently been supplied to Harvant Borough Council
by Heil Europe to enhance refuse collection services, with a further Powertrak
to follow later in the year.

Fred Downes, Waste and Resources Manager for Havant commented: We
chose the Heil Powertraks as they offer value for money, reliability and
have good back up service. They are not the cheapest on the market but
the total package is very good in my opinion.
Located in Hants, Havant Borough Council offer many services including
parking, environmental heath, refuse collection, planning, development,
housing and tourism to its 120,000 residents.
The new Powertraks will service over 6,000 properties a week and will
be used to collect domestic waste.
